Specifications
Series: --
Packaging: Tube 
Part Status: Active
Type: Data Acquisition System (DAS), ADC
Number of Channels: 8
Resolution (Bits): 10 b
Sampling Rate (Per Second): 133k
Data Interface: MICROWIRE™, QSPI™, Serial, SPI™
Voltage Supply Source: Single Supply
Voltage - Supply: ±5V
Operating Temperature: -40°C ~ 85°C
Mounting Type: Through Hole
Package / Case: 20-DIP (0.300", 7.62mm)
Supplier Device Package: 20-PDIP
Base Part Number: MAX192
